The Cactus is a three star hotel that is situated near the centre of Rhodes City. Opposite the Aquarium and overlooking the western and the eastern beaches the Cactus is the perfect destination for a relaxing holiday. Nearby there is the Casino as well as Mandraki Harbour, the Trade Centre, the famous Medieval City and the Marina.

I have to say I totally disagree with the other review about the hotel cactus. Me and my partner have been to this hotel twice and we found it was brilliant.
The hotel has an official rating of a 2 star accommodation so its not 1st class luxury but the rooms are clean, the staff are really friendly and even remembered our names when we returned the next year (especially Stergos at the pool bar) and there is a good atmosphere.
You can't expect the quality of accommodation in Greece to match that in other European countries as standards in Greece are basic. We thoroughly enjoyed our holiday to the hotel Cactus and being a travel agent I have recommended this hotel to a lot of my customers who have also really enjoyed their holiday.
Rhodes itself is beautiful and the old town is truly amazing and a shoppers paradise. I would not hesitate to go again.

All of our accommodation in Greece was perfect, except for the Cactus Hotel in Rhodes. Our room was exceptionally small, with no veranda and the bathroom tiny.
The shower recess was so small that a large person would not have been able to fit into it. A tap stuck half way out into the recess, making it impossible to bend over in the shower to pick up soap etc. as there was nowhere to put it in the shower recess. There were cockroaches in the bathroom as well. The mattresses were so old that the springs were broken and stuck into my back. They were also sagging in the middle. The pillows were so flat and the bed linen old. The towels were only changed every second day, something we were not told until we asked. Being summer, and swimming, it is sometimes necessary to shower 3 times a day, so where were we to dry the towels?
There was nowhere in the bathroom to hang 2 towels. We complained to the receptionist about the mattresses and asked for them to be swapped. She was quite surprised that we had a problem with the beds. When we arrived back in the afternoon nothing had changed so when we asked again we were told we could change rooms to the only other room available.
The mattresses in this room were marginally better. Handrails on the stairs were lose and came off the wall when touched. This would have been a real hazard for any older people needing the support. Overall the hotel lacked any style whatsoever. We were so glad that we were only there for 3 nights, as it was not a comfortable hotel in any way.
